Stephen Colbert has a long and prolific career in comedy and on television, stretching back to his TV debut in 1993 on the mystery series "Missing Persons." One of his notable TV breakouts was the short-lived 1995 sketch comedy series "Exit 57," which he co-created. This led to a longtime gig on "The Daily Show" beginning in 1997, a gig that lasted for eight years and 1,316 episodes. He was also a writer on the show. In 1999, he co-created, starred in, and wrote the cult comedy series "Strangers With Candy," all while taking various acting gigs and voice roles. In 2005, he created "The Colbert Report," which was a spoof of right-wing media punditry, and served to skewer the foolish actions of the George W. Bush administration.

Over the years, actress Meagan Good has dealt with – among other things – a voodoo slasher (in the 2005 film Venom), death-predicting voice-mails (in One Missed Call), the torturous games of Jigsaw (in Saw V), paranormal activities (in The Unborn), a crazy Dennis Quaid (in The Intruder), video game creatures (in Monster Hunter), and vampires (in Day Shift). Now, Deadline reports that she’ll be facing off with a spurned lover in the thriller I’ll Never Let You Go, which is set to make its Lifetime premiere on Saturday, August 16 at 8/7c.

Exclusive: Meagan Good (Think Like A Man) is reteaming with Lifetime. She will next star as Emily Westover and executive produce the thriller I’ll Never Let You Go, premiering Saturday, August 16 at 8/7c.
Emily is a poised and successful art gallery director whose life takes a dark turn after a brief, impulsive affair with a magnetic Italian artist, Carlo (Antonio Cupo). Thomas Cadrot stars as Tom, Emily’s husband, who must reconcile his emotions after learning of his wife’s unfaithfulness.
When Emily’s only child, Sophia (Hana Destiny Huggins), leaves for college, she struggles with empty nest syndrome and searches for ways to reconnect with her husband, Tom. Craving intimacy, she enters a passionate affair with Carlo, a brooding artist she meets at her gallery, whose captivating presence hides something far more unhinged.

Keke Palmer is finally giving an explanation for why her podcast episode with Jonathan Majors was scrapped. When the podcast episode was teased in March, she received significant backlash for hosting an alleged domestic abuser on her show. It was announced that the episode would premiere on April 8, but it was eventually pulled.
The episode was available to subscribers of Wondery+ before the release date, but it was later replaced with another interview. Palmer recently shared that she was forced to remove the episode after her producing partners felt that it was insensitive, considering the audience response. She also added that Meagan Good, Majors’ wife, was a mentor to her.

Actor Jonathan Majors can be one of the finest talents in the industry who rose to prominence with The Last Black Man in San Francisco, but his legal issues and controversies do not make him one of the most liked actors currently. The actor is currently serving a 52-week in-person domestic violence intervention program after he was found guilty of one count of reckless assault in the 3rd degree and a charge of harassment as a violation.
The actor was dropped from several projects, including Marvel Studios, in which he appeared as Kang the Conqueror. Jonathan Majors made a comeback with Magazine Dreams, in which he appeared as Killian Maddox. After a long delay, the movie was finally released in theaters in March and opened to positive reviews. Acclaimed actor Jonathan Majors secures another leading role as his Hollywood comeback efforts gather steam. Majors is the new face of the upcoming action thriller, True Threat.
According to Deadline, Majors is attached to star in True Threat, directed by Fruitvale Station producer and The First Purge director Gerard McMurray. This is the second leading role Majors has earned since his conviction on assault and harassment charges stemming from a 2023 domestic incident, having landed the top part in Martin Villeneuve's revenge thriller, Merciless.
True Threat sees former Marvel star Majors portray Vernon Threat, a Special Forces operative who relentlessly pursues justice after his teenage son is murdered by the Harlem-based gang, The Apollo Kids. During his vengeance-filled journey, Threat infiltrates The Carter, a 20-story project that houses The Apollo Kids, battling his way to the top threat to confront that gang's leader and his mentor, "Shallow." The last time Jonathan Majors sat down for rounds of interviews at a press junket, it was late February 2023. He was the fastest-rising star in Hollywood, with his big-screen Marvel debut as Kang the Conqueror in “Ant-Man and the Wasp: Quantumania” released just ahead of Michael B. Jordan’s boxing blockbuster “Creed III.”
But a month after reaching that pinnacle, Majors was arrested following a fight with his then-girlfriend, Grace Jabbari. Then, in a highly publicized criminal trial, Majors was convicted of two misdemeanor counts of harassment and assault. As a result, the actor’s career imploded. Jonathan Majors and Meagan Good are married.
The couple tied the knot Tuesday during an intimate backyard ceremony at their Los Angeles home, a rep for the couple confirmed to The Hollywood Reporter. Majors confirmed the news — first reported by Entertainment Tonight — during an appearance today on Sherri while promoting his new film, Magazine Dreams.
“I said to Meagan yesterday, ‘Today might be the happiest day of my life,’ ” the 35-year-old actor told host Sherri Shepherd as he fought back tears. “I love that woman so much.”
He continued by saying that it was “always the plan” to marry the 43-year-old actress, adding that he requested the blessing of Good’s father before popping the question. TMZ reported that the proposal took place last year in Paris. “I asked her father for permission … if that was all right, and he said, ‘That’s cool,’ ” Majors said. “It was a longer conversation.

In December 2023, Jonathan Majors walked through a dense thicket of news cameras and climbed into the back of a black Chevy Suburban pulling away from the criminal courthouse in lower Manhattan. After a highly publicized trial, Majors had just learned that a jury convicted him of one count of misdemeanor third-degree assault and one count of second-degree harassment of his ex-girlfriend, British dancer Grace Jabbari. Inside the hushed car, a member of his legal team turned around from the front seat and delivered the next piece of news. “He goes, ‘I’m just gonna tell you now,’” Majors says. “That way you’re not surprised, and you can start processing it. They fired you. Marvel fired you.’”
Before his arrest that March, Majors was fresh off the Warner Bros. box office hit Creed III, the Marvel movie Ant-Man and the Wasp: Quantumania and an Emmy nomination for the HBO series Lovecraft Country.
